3-state cosmetic surgery center faces patient data breach

The Plastic Surgery Center, a cosmetic surgery center operating over 20 locations across New Jersey, New York and Pennsylvania has suffered a patient data breach, according to an April 21 report from ClassAction.org.  The facility sent out a notice to patients stating that an unauthorized party gained access to its contracted billing company Nov. 4.  […]

Cleveland Clinic builds new outpatient eye enter

The Cleveland Clinic’s Cole Eye Institute has completed construction of its latest outpatient facility in Cleveland, the Jeffrey and Patricia Cole Pavilion. According to a news release by HGA, the architecture firm behind the new center’s design, the facility began accepting patients Feb 25. Crozer Health shutters Pennsylvania hospital, medical center, ASCs to remain open

Upland, Pa.-based Crozer Health plans to close Crozer-Chester Medical Center and Taylor Hospital in Delaware County, Pa., according to an April 21 report from CBS News.  Employees at Crozer were alerted to the shutdowns via email on April 21 from parent company Prospect Medical Holdings.  The shutterings follow a period of turmoil from the system, […]

InterMed to build Maine medical office building, ASC

Portland, Maine-based physician-owned practice, InterMed, is opening a medical office building and an ASC in Scarborough, Maine, according to an April 21 report from MaineBiz. The 5 states where NPs earn the most, least

Nurse practitioners in California, the state where NPs have the highest average annual salary, earn $65,010 more than NPs in Tennessee, the state where NPs have the lowest annual salary.
